(ICELAND, 7/5/2010)
Atlantis Group, a multinational aquaculture company and wholesale trader of farmed seafood worldwide, with a key market in Japan, has exchanged all of the issued and outstanding capital stock of its wholly owned northern bluefin tuna aquaculture subsidiary, Kali Tuna d.o.o. for newly issued restricted shares of Lions Gate Lighting Corp, a US publicly traded Nevada corporation. Simultaneously, Lions Gate raised gross proceeds of approximately USD 7.3 million through the issuance of 7.3 million shares and approximately 1.4 million warrants in a private placement offering.
